Implement xchg{u8,u16}{local,relaxed}, and
cmpxchg{u8,u16}{,local,acquire,relaxed}.

It works on all ppc.
The basic idea is from commit 3226aad81aa6 ("sh: support 1 and 2 byte xchg")

@@ -7,6 +7,38 @@
 #include <asm/asm-compat.h>
 #include <linux/bug.h>
 
+#ifdef __BIG_ENDIAN
+#define BITOFF_CAL(size, off)  ((sizeof(u32) - size - off) * BITS_PER_BYTE)
+#else
+#define BITOFF_CAL(size, off)  (off * BITS_PER_BYTE)
+#endif
+
+#define __XCHG_GEN(cmp, type, sfx, skip, v)                            \
+static __always_inline unsigned long                                   \
+__cmpxchg_u32##sfx(v unsigned int *p, unsigned long old,               \
+                        unsigned long new);                            \
+static __always_inline u32                                             \
+__##cmp##xchg_##type##sfx(v void *ptr, u32 old, u32 new)               \
+{                                                                      \
+       int size = sizeof (type);                                       \
+       int off = (unsigned long)ptr % sizeof(u32);                     \
+       volatile u32 *p = ptr - off;                                    \
+       int bitoff = BITOFF_CAL(size, off);                             \
+       u32 bitmask = ((0x1 << size * BITS_PER_BYTE) - 1) << bitoff;    \
+       u32 oldv, newv, tmp;                                            \
+       u32 ret;                                                        \
+       oldv = READ_ONCE(*p);                                           \
+       do {                                                            \
+               ret = (oldv & bitmask) >> bitoff;                       \
+               if (skip && ret != old)                                 \
+                       break;                                          \
+               newv = (oldv & ~bitmask) | (new << bitoff);             \
+               tmp = oldv;                                             \
+               oldv = __cmpxchg_u32##sfx((v u32*)p, oldv, newv);       \
+       } while (tmp != oldv);                                          \
+       return ret;                                                     \
+}
+
 /*
  * Atomic exchange
  *
@@ -14,6 +46,19 @@
  * the previous value stored there.
  */
 
+#define XCHG_GEN(type, sfx, v)                                         \
+               __XCHG_GEN(_, type, sfx, 0, v)                          \
+static __always_inline u32 __xchg_##type##sfx(v void *p, u32 n)                
\
+{                                                                      \
+       return ___xchg_##type##sfx(p, 0, n);                            \
+}
+
+XCHG_GEN(u8, _local, volatile);
+XCHG_GEN(u8, _relaxed, );
+XCHG_GEN(u16, _local, volatile);
+XCHG_GEN(u16, _relaxed, );
+#undef XCHG_GEN
+
